THE latest piece in the multi-million pound Irwell Sculpture Trail is nearing completion.

The work of art, entitled In The Bulrushes, is the newest sculpture to be developed for the Trail and is to be sited in Radcliffe by artist William Pym.

In the Bulrushes will be completed and unveiled on Friday May 4 2001 at 5.30pm. having bulrush motifs, a canal barge hidden in the bottom of the bulrushes and illumination to transform the sculpture at night. The artist started the project last year by researching in Radcliffe and is now constructing the four metre tall structure at his studio near Newcastle. Made of galvanised mild steel the sculpture is inspired by the nearby Bury Bolton and Manchester Canal.
